Our Laser SLAM forklifts do not require physical tracks, magnetic tape, or retroreflective targets. The built-in LiDAR sensors map the natural contours of the building (pillars, walls, structural supports). This permits dynamic route calculation around temporary obstacles, keeping operations fluid in tight, older spaces.

All models designated for the United States market are manufactured in compliance with ANSI/ITSDF B56.5 safety guidelines for driverless industrial vehicles and meet OSHA 1910.178 operational parameters. They feature multi-layered sensor arrays, emergency physical bumpers, and acoustic/visual alarms.
We offer optional cold-storage configuration packages featuring internal heating elements for controllers, anti-condensation sensor lenses, and specialized low-temperature hydraulic fluid, enabling operations in temperatures as low as -20°C.
When raw material traffic drops or the battery level falls below a custom threshold, the AGV automatically commands itself to travel to a designated charging station. Leveraging high-rate Lithium charging systems, a 20-minute charge cycle provides up to 2-3 hours of run time, achieving continuous 24/7 autonomous operations.
